## Tuning

The receipt mailer (Almsgate) batches donation receipts and sends through the Thornquay relay. On-call: if the queue backs up, resist the urge to crank batch size — the relay rate-limits per connection, and bigger batches just mean bigger retries. Scale worker count first, then shorten the flush interval. Dedupe window must stay longer than the retry horizon or donors get duplicate receipts, which generates tickets. All knobs live in one place and are read at worker start. Current production values follow.

tuning table, kajop-yafof:
QUOTAS = {
    "wenath": 10,
    "ulaael": 5,
}

This PR speeds up the Nimbleseek autocomplete index, which had gotten painfully slow on long prefixes. Main changes: we now shard the trie by first character and cache hot prefixes with a short TTL. New folks — the tradeoffs are all in the constants, so read them before reviewing. The values I landed on are below.

tuning constants:
RATE_LIMITS = {
    "zorael": 10,
    "oliix": 1,
    "holix": 2,
    "quenix": 10,
}

Heads up: if the Lintrock baseline file in the Quarrow repo drifts from main, CI fails with a "stale baseline" error even when the code is fine. Quick fix is to regenerate the baseline on a clean checkout and re-push. If a customer build is blocked, confirm the failing run matches the token below before escalating.

build token for yadug-yagag: htk21_c863c33eb8b82c0c9c152

Hey Marisol — handing over on-call. The Tillbury billing worker is mid blue-green cutover; green is taking 20% of traffic and looks clean. If invoice error rate climbs past 1%, flip back to blue via the Shiploft toggle, no deploy needed. Full cutover is penciled for Thursday. Anything confusing, ping the deploys channel or write here.

escalation mailbox, yawep-fahog: fenwyn_olidor@qirvancorp.internal